About THAI STIR- FRY
THAI STIR- FRY is a moderate-calorie food with 115 calories per 100-gram serving. Its primary macronutrient source is carbohydrates, providing 3.0g of protein, 16.7g of carbohydrates, and 4.1g of fat. It also contributes 1.9g of dietary fiber per serving. This food belongs to the Frozen Dinners & Entrees category.
Ingredients
ORGANIC JASMINE RICE, COCONUT MILK, ORGANIC ONIONS, ORGANIC BROCCOLI, ORGANIC TOFU (FILTERED WATER, ORGANIC SOYBEANS, NIGARI [MAGNESIUM CHLORIDE, A NATURAL FIRMING AGENT]), ORGANIC RED AND YELLOW BELL PEPPERS, ORGANIC CARROTS, ORGANIC CABBAGE, ORGANIC YELLOW ZUCCHINI, ORGANIC CILANTRO, FILTERED WATER, ORGANIC TAPIOCA STARCH, ORGANIC RED JALAPENOS, ORGANIC GARLIC, ORGANIC TAMARI (WHEAT FREE), ORGANIC TOASTED SESAME SEED OIL, SEA SALT, ORGANIC GINGER, EXPELLER PRESSED SAFFLOWER AND/OR SUNFLOWER OIL, SPICES*, BLACK PEPPER.
Calorie Breakdown
At 115 calories per 100 grams, THAI STIR- FRY gets 10% of its calories from protein, 58% from carbohydrates, and 32% from fat. This is moderate, similar to many lean proteins and whole grains.
